Your a/c should be reasonably cold after a regas. With the engine off remove both dust caps and see if you can hear a leak. The valve at the lower position I believe is a liquid one and could be leaking. The Opel agent should be able to change it fairly cheaply.
I had a more serious problem, my a/c would last about 2 weeks. In the end I had to have most of he pipework replaced. It cost me around QR 3,300 and heavily discounted to QR2,600. Just one of those things. :-/

High beam on Omega (and most cars) is halogen. HID bulbs would fail prematurely as main beam due to on/off cycles, and also the start time is too slow.
Cars that use HIDs for main beam, such as upmarket mercs, use a shutter mechanism, and the HIDs are on all the time
